# Initial Setup

#### Before You Begin <a href="#before-you-begin" id="before-you-begin"></a>

The initial configuration of the SBC is carried out by accessing a configuration wizard in a web browser (Chrome, Firefox or other). Before you begin, you must have the following information on hand:

* Product key: In the following VTB-XXX-XXXX format. If you do not have this key, please go to our [ProSBC Download site](http://www2.telcobridges.com/ProSBCDownload) .
* Hostname of the unit. It is important to set the host name correctly and to not modify it later, otherwise you will need a new license.
* Will the system be used as a standalone unit or in a Primary/Secondary configuration?
* Does the system require external transcoding? For example, G.711 to G.729a transcoding.
* The role of each of the network interface.

Once you have this information, proceed as described in the following procedures:

#### Initial configuration of ProSBC  <a href="#initial-configuration-of-prosbc-or-freesbc" id="initial-configuration-of-prosbc-or-freesbc"></a>

1- Open a web browser to the IP of your server, on port 12358. For example, if your server address is 192.168.178.30, the URL would be: [http://192.168.178.30:12358](http://192.168.178.30:12358/)&#x20;

2- A Configuration Wizard is displayed.

* Click Continue

3- Accept the EULA agreement

4- Enter your activation key and hostname Note: You do not need to enter the host name for AWS. &#x20;

5- Enter your SSH and WEB root password Note: You do not need to enter the SSH password for AWS. &#x20;

6- Select the configuration of your SBC. Either standalone, or in a Primary/Secondary configuration Note: This does not apply for AWS.

7- If the system requires external transcoding, select it here. As an example, if the system needs G.711 to G.729a transcoding, then select yes. Note: This does not apply for AWS. &#x20;

<figure><img src="https://telcobridges.gitbook.io/~gitbook/image?url=https%3A%2F%2Fdocs.telcobridges.com%2Fw%2Fimages%2Fthumb%2F5%2F58%2FTSBC_SW_transcoding_1.png%2F700px-TSBC_SW_transcoding_1.png&#x26;width=300&#x26;dpr=4&#x26;quality=100&#x26;sign=db79da17&#x26;sv=1" alt=""><figcaption></figcaption></figure>

8- In this window, you define the role of the network adapters in the system. The following is a short description of each type:

* mgmt: Used for management of the system (suggested name: mgmt0)
* ctrl0: Used for communication with the external transcoding devices (suggested name: ctrl0)
* ctrl1: Same as ctrl0. Adds redundancy (suggested name: ctrl1)
* LAN/WAN: SIP/RTP access to private network (suggested name: LAN0) or public network (suggested name: WAN0).

You must configure all IP interfaces. If you are not sure, configure them as management interfaces.&#x20;

9- To add an Ethernet Bonding, click Add Bonding.

&#x20;

<figure><img src="https://telcobridges.gitbook.io/~gitbook/image?url=https%3A%2F%2Fdocs.telcobridges.com%2Fw%2Fimages%2Fthumb%2F4%2F43%2F2_Recovery_before_bonding_ClickAddBondingA.png%2F750px-2_Recovery_before_bonding_ClickAddBondingA.png&#x26;width=300&#x26;dpr=4&#x26;quality=100&#x26;sign=7ae28149&#x26;sv=1" alt=""><figcaption></figcaption></figure>

10- Enter a name for the Bonding Pair, followed by the LAN/WAN1 and LAN/WAN 2.

* When you are done, click Continue.

<figure><img src="https://telcobridges.gitbook.io/~gitbook/image?url=https%3A%2F%2Fdocs.telcobridges.com%2Fw%2Fimages%2Fthumb%2Fe%2Fe1%2F3_Recovery_after_bonding_A.png%2F750px-3_Recovery_after_bonding_A.png&#x26;width=300&#x26;dpr=4&#x26;quality=100&#x26;sign=9844e69f&#x26;sv=1" alt=""><figcaption></figcaption></figure>

11- A Confirmation window is displayed.

* If you are satisfied with the configuration, click Confirm.

<figure><img src="https://telcobridges.gitbook.io/~gitbook/image?url=https%3A%2F%2Fdocs.telcobridges.com%2Fw%2Fimages%2Fthumb%2F9%2F96%2F4_Recovery_confirm_bonding_A.png%2F700px-4_Recovery_confirm_bonding_A.png&#x26;width=300&#x26;dpr=4&#x26;quality=100&#x26;sign=65ecbd37&#x26;sv=1" alt=""><figcaption></figcaption></figure>

12- A warning message is displayed alerting you to the possible interruption of the IP interfaces when the change is applied.

* Click OK.

<figure><img src="https://telcobridges.gitbook.io/~gitbook/image?url=https%3A%2F%2Fdocs.telcobridges.com%2Fw%2Fimages%2F9%2F9f%2F5_Recovery_Warning_end_confirm_bonding_A.png&#x26;width=300&#x26;dpr=4&#x26;quality=100&#x26;sign=2d6ae3f1&#x26;sv=1" alt=""><figcaption></figcaption></figure>

13- After the bonding configuration is complete, you must reboot the system.&#x20;

#### Configure the IP Interface of the Ethernet Bonded Port <a href="#configure-the-ip-interface-of-the-ethernet-bonded-port" id="configure-the-ip-interface-of-the-ethernet-bonded-port"></a>

To use the newly created Ethernet bonded port, you must configure the VLAN port and IP interface.

1-Select IP Interface from the navigation bar. ![](https://telcobridges.gitbook.io/~gitbook/image?url=https%3A%2F%2Fdocs.telcobridges.com%2Fw%2Fimages%2Fe%2Fef%2F7_IP_Interface_NavBar_A.png\&width=300\&dpr=4\&quality=100\&sign=771efcca\&sv=1)

2-Select the IP Interfaces tab.

* Click Create New IP Interface.

<figure><img src="https://telcobridges.gitbook.io/~gitbook/image?url=https%3A%2F%2Fdocs.telcobridges.com%2Fw%2Fimages%2Fthumb%2F3%2F3a%2F7_Need_to_configure_VLAN_port_and_ip_inetrface_to_use_created_bonding_Before_A.png%2F700px-7_Need_to_configure_VLAN_port_and_ip_inetrface_to_use_created_bonding_Before_A.png&#x26;width=300&#x26;dpr=4&#x26;quality=100&#x26;sign=7e820686&#x26;sv=1" alt=""><figcaption></figcaption></figure>

3-Configure the VLAN port and IP address that will be used to access the Ethernet Bond interface.

* The following image shows the bond0 configured port.
